Ongoing Search and Rescue Operations

  • πŸ” Search and rescue operations are entering their fourth day in the Texas Hill Country following historic flooding.
  • πŸ’” Officials in Kerrville have confirmed at least 68 deaths in that area alone, with 28 of those being children.
  • ⚠️ A total of 41 people are still reported missing across central Texas.

Impact on Camp Mystic and Local Communities

  • πŸ•οΈ 10 campers and a counselor from Camp Mystic remain unaccounted for.
  • 🌊 The Guadalupe River experienced historic flooding, swallowing small towns and causing widespread destruction.
  • πŸ˜” Volunteers and neighbors are desperately searching for survivors and what remains of their belongings.

Recovery and Identification Efforts

  • 🚁 Rescue helicopters have been a constant presence, offering a sign of hope amidst the destruction.
  • 🧬 The Texas Department of Public Safety is flying DNA samples to the University of North Texas Health Science Center for rapid identification.
  • ⏱️ This expedited process aims to provide clarity to families faster, with results expected in hours instead of days.
